Bicep Cutting Preference

Sparky, I think what the others are trying to tell you is, you can't train cuts into a muscle, nor change the actual shape of it through training. Those are myths. Muscle shape is totally genetic. My advice is to do the exact same lifts and style of training that you used to get big, in order to maintain your size while dieting. Use diet and/or cardio to strip away that unsightly excess bodyfat.
